Town Moderator Rob Peterson Interviewed On WCTV’s ‘Town Topics’

WILMINGTON, MA — Wilmington Community Television premiered its third episode of “Town Topics,” where Executive Director Shaun Neville interviews Town Department heads and key town officials.

In the latest episode, Neville speaks with Town Moderator Robert Peterson, Jr., who is preparing for the Annual Town Meeting on Saturday, April 30 at 10:30am in the WHS Auditorium.  During the 12-minute interview, questions asked include:

  • What else does the Town Moderator do besides preside over Town Meeting?
  • How much preparation do you put into Town Meetings?
  • When you have people in the crowd that want their voices heard, how do you keep control of that without letting someone dominate the floor for lengthy periods of time or shut out people who may not agree with them?
  • How do you keep things light or ensure people don’t get bored at Town Meeting?
  • Which article(s) stand out to you as ‘big talkers’ at Town Meeting?
  • What was it like moderating the debates at WCTV’s Candidate Night this year?
  • Fun Ones: What’s a TV show you don’t miss an episode of? Given the choice, would you prefer a new pizza place, Dunkin’ Donuts or Subway in town?  What time will Town Meeting end on April 30?
